Abstract
The invention relates to a method and apparatus for inspecting an aircraft fuel tank. The invention also relates to an aircraft fuel tank including an inspection apparatus. The invention provides an aircraft fuel tank, the aircraft fuel tank containing a robotic device. The robotic device is arranged to be movable within the aircraft fuel tank. The robotic device further comprises a sensor for inspecting the aircraft fuel tank.

16. A method of inspecting an aircraft fuel tank for structural defects, the method comprising the steps of:
-
activating a robotic device within the aircraft fuel tank, the robotic device including a sensor for the non-destructive testing of the aircraft fuel tank, the robotic device moving around the aircraft fuel tank, and during the movement of the robotic device around the aircraft fuel tank, collecting inspection data from the sensor of the robotic device. - View Dependent Claims (17, 18, 19, 20)

22. A method of inspecting an aircraft using a robotic device, comprising the steps of:
-
activating the robotic device, the robotic device comprising a sensor configured to obtain inspection data relating to the aircraft, the robotic device moving around the aircraft, and during movement of the robotic device around the aircraft, collecting inspection data from the sensor of the robotic device.

23. An aircraft inspection apparatus comprising:
a robotic device, the robotic device comprising a drive and power unit for facilitating the movement of the robotic device relative to an aircraft under inspection, and a sensor unit, the sensor unit arranged to inspect an aircraft under inspection for structural defects.
